If you do this without a middleman/third party to care for the funds, good
luck getting someone to send you sight-unseen the a certified check for the
funds. That's the hard part. You may be the most honest person on the face
of the earth, but your buyer doesn't know you.
May have to arrange for a money holder as they do on eBay (check it out).
Price looks decent, but is it set or negotiable.
Offer to insure (at buyers cost) for at least the cost of the scope (UPS can
do a job on their shipments - experience talking here).
